Graphic Designer and Web Administrator

Roses Discount Stor, Columbus, OH, USA

Pay: 60.000 - 80.000

Job type: Seasonal


The ideal candidate brings strong visual storytelling skills, a sharp eye for value-driven retail messaging, and hands‑on experience managing websites. This position works closely with the Marketing team and partners with Merchandising, Stores, and Operations to support campaigns, promotions, and key initiatives across both brands.

Key Responsibilities
Graphic Design

Develop and execute creative concepts from initial idea through final production, aligned with Roses and Big Lots brand standards

Design bold, value-driven assets for print and digital, including emails, circulars, social media, in‑store signage, product packaging, and promotional materials

Maintain consistent brand voice and visual identity across both divisions

Partner with cross‑functional teams to support campaigns, events, and seasonal initiatives

Prepare production‑ready files for print and digital distribution

Coordinate signage and promotional materials for stores, working with internal teams and external vendors

Web & Digital Management

Manage and update website content for both Roses and Big Lots to support promotions, campaigns, and product storytelling

Build and maintain landing pages for key events and marketing initiatives

Ensure site usability, speed, and mobile responsiveness

Monitor performance, troubleshoot issues, and coordinate with external partners as needed

Support SEO best practices to drive traffic and engagement

Track and report on website performance, providing insights to improve customer experience

Additional Responsibilities

Support Marketing, Merchandising, and Store Operations teams across both divisions with design and digital needs.

Contribute to cross‑functional projects in a fast‑paced retail environment.

Other duties as assigned

Qualifications

2–3 years of experience in graphic design, web management, or a related role

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ite (InDesign, Photoshop, Illustrator)

Experience with content management systems

Strong attention to detail and organizational skills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ines

Comfortable working independently and collaboratively

Preferred Skills

Experience in retail or value‑driven brands

Familiarity with email marketing platforms

Understanding of SEO and analytics toolsKnowledge of UX/UI best practices

Basic HTML/CSS knowledge
